diff --git a/anrui-crm/anrui-crm-biz/src/main/java/com/yxt/anrui/crm/biz/crmvehicledemand/CrmVehicledemandService.java b/anrui-crm/anrui-crm-biz/src/main/java/com/yxt/anrui/crm/biz/crmvehicledemand/CrmVehicledemandService.java index 783dc3cae1..2d2a8c9e23 100644 --- a/anrui-crm/anrui-crm-biz/src/main/java/com/yxt/anrui/crm/biz/crmvehicledemand/CrmVehicledemandService.java +++ b/anrui-crm/anrui-crm-biz/src/main/java/com/yxt/anrui/crm/biz/crmvehicledemand/CrmVehicledemandService.java @@ -409,6 +409,9 @@ public class CrmVehicledemandService extends MybatisBaseService selectDetails3(String busSid) { ResultBean rb = ResultBean.fireFail(); - SolutionssVo solutionssVo = new SolutionssVo(); + SolutionssVo solutionssVo = null; //根据关联sid查询是否存在金融方案 LoanSolutions loanSolutions = baseMapper.selectByApplySid(busSid); boolean isTrue = false; if (loanSolutions != null) { + solutionssVo = new SolutionssVo(); BeanUtil.copyProperties(loanSolutions, solutionssVo); if (loanSolutions.getTrailerAmount() != null) { solutionssVo.setGcPrice(loanSolutions.getTrailerAmount().toString()); @@ -2205,37 +2206,8 @@ public class LoanSolutionsService extends MybatisBaseService formList = getFormList(solutionssVo); + solutionssVo.setFinanceForms(formList); + } + solutionssVo.setBusSid(busSid); } - if (isTrue) { - List formList = getFormList(solutionssVo); - solutionssVo.setFinanceForms(formList); - } - solutionssVo.setBusSid(busSid); return rb.success().setData(solutionssVo); }